National Volume 1 (National Volume 2): Henan, Hebei, Shanxi, Anhui, Hubei, Hunan, Jiangxi, Guangdong, Fujian and Shandong (Note: in 20 17, only English and comprehensive subjects were used in Shandong Province, and Chinese and mathematics subjects were still put forward by themselves).
National Volume II (National Volume I): Heilongjiang, Jilin, Liaoning, Inner Mongolia, Ningxia, Gansu, Xinjiang, Qinghai, Tibet, Shaanxi, Chongqing, Hainan (Note: Hainan Province only uses Chinese, Mathematics and English on October 7th, while the Ministry of Education still uses physics/politics, chemistry/history, biology/geography.
National Volume III (National Volume C): Guizhou, Guangxi, Yunnan and Sichuan.
Independent topics: Beijing, Tianjin, Jiangsu, Zhejiang, Shanghai, Shandong (Chinese and Mathematics only).
Overdue materials are not allowed to take the college entrance examination:
(1) College students with higher education; Or students who have been admitted to institutions of higher learning and retain their admission qualifications;
(2) Students who have not graduated from senior secondary education schools this year;
(3) fresh graduates who register by deception in the non-graduation year of senior secondary education and illegally take the entrance examination of ordinary colleges and universities (including the national unified examination, provincial unified examination and the entrance examination organized separately by colleges and universities);
(4) Persons who have been suspended from taking the entrance examination for colleges and universities for violating the provisions of the national education examination and are in the suspension period;
(five) because of the violation of the criminal law, the relevant departments have taken compulsory measures or are serving sentences.
